From e05771c0c4beb08b5cbd593b5ffef3a6217a6a12 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?J=C3=BCrgen=20Hunold?= Date: Wed, 20 Aug 2008 09:29:17 +0000 Subject: [PATCH] Fix: apply workaround to disable msvc warning 4265. [SVN r48248] --- include/boost/exception/detail/cloning_base.hpp | 3 +++ include/boost/exception/detail/counted_base.hpp | 3 +++ 2 files changed, 6 insertions(+) diff --git a/include/boost/exception/detail/cloning_base.hpp b/include/boost/exception/detail/cloning_base.hpp index 86dc400..5e5ff66 100644 --- a/include/boost/exception/detail/cloning_base.hpp +++ b/include/boost/exception/detail/cloning_base.hpp @@ -27,6 +27,9 @@ boost #if BOOST_WORKAROUND( __GNUC__, BOOST_TESTED_AT(4) ) virtual //Disable bogus GCC warning. +#endif +#if BOOST_WORKAROUND( BOOST_MSVC, BOOST_TESTED_AT(1500) ) +virtual //Disable bogus msvc warning. #endif ~cloning_base() throw() { diff --git a/include/boost/exception/detail/counted_base.hpp b/include/boost/exception/detail/counted_base.hpp index 75f6375..7a81885 100644 --- a/include/boost/exception/detail/counted_base.hpp +++ b/include/boost/exception/detail/counted_base.hpp @@ -38,6 +38,9 @@ boost #if BOOST_WORKAROUND( __GNUC__, BOOST_TESTED_AT(4) ) virtual //Disable bogus GCC warning. +#endif +#if BOOST_WORKAROUND( BOOST_MSVC, BOOST_TESTED_AT(1500) ) +virtual //Disable bogus msvc warning. #endif ~counted_base() throw() {